Southeast Aerospace Developing STC For Gogo Galileo HDX For Hawker Aircraft

System Will Provide High-Speed Inflight Internet On Hawker Series

Southeast Aerospace announced it is developing a Supplemental Type Certificate (STC) for the Gogo Galileo HDX on the Hawker platform aircraft. The system will provide inflight high-speed internet connectivity globally.

The advanced Galileo HDX utilizes Eutelsat OneWeb’s Low Earth Orbit (LEO) satellite network designed for mobility and consistent performance on all routes worldwide. The STC covers Hawker models 750, 800A, 800XP, and 900XP. It will address the growing demand for improved inflight connectivity and bring low-latency, high speed access to the platform.

Luke Gomoll, Aircraft Modifications Sales Representative at Southeast Aerospace said, "We are excited to lead this development for the Hawker platform. Our focus is on delivering innovative solutions that improve inflight connectivity and operational efficiency for our customers."

Southeast Aerospace's facility at Melbourne, Florida, will work with selected installation partners. Hawker operators can take advantage of a promotional $25,000 rebate when upgrading from Gogo’s legacy air-to-ground systems (ATG 1000, 2000, 4000, and 5000) to the Gogo Galileo HDX and AVANCE SCS systems.

Dave Salvador, Vice President of Aftermarket Sales for Gogo said, "Gogo Galileo is designed to deliver high-speed, global inflight connectivity, enabling data heavy applications like video conferencing and streaming. Collaborating with Southeast Aerospace on this STC will deliver that level of service and connectivity to Hawker operators around the globe."
